How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Greater Pinellas Point?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Greater Pinellas Point Studio Apartments | $1,174 | $995 | $1,791 |
| Greater Pinellas Point 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,864 | $949 | $3,199 |
| Greater Pinellas Point 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,476 | $1,276 | $4,668 |
| Greater Pinellas Point 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,174 | $1,525 | $3,840 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Greater Pinellas Point
How much are Studio apartments in Greater Pinellas Point?
There are currently 15 Studio Apartments in Greater Pinellas Point with rent ranges from $995 to $1,791 with an average price of $1,174.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Greater Pinellas Point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Greater Pinellas Point ranges from $949 to $3,199 with an average monthly rent of $1,864.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Greater Pinellas Point c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Greater Pinellas Point range from $1,276 to $4,668.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,476.
